Dr. Dale Covy

Dr. Dale Covy has cared for animals in Tuscarawas County since 1987. He is an honors graduate of the College of Veterinary Medicine at Michigan State University.

Upon graduation, Dr. Covy was drawn to the Tuscarawas Valley by its family orientated community and his desire to work in a mixed practice.

In 1995 Dr. Covy opened Oak Pointe Veterinary Care. His goal was and still is to provide high-quality animal care to individuals who consider their pets as part of their family. Dr. Covy has been a faculty member at Kent State University, in the veterinary technician program and was a recipient of the Part-time Distinguished Teaching Award. 

He and his wife, Anne, have 2 grown children. They share their home with Luna, a Border Collie mix.

He is an active member of the YMCA and a former member of Dover Rotary. His interests include running, biking, kayaking, and reading.
